Is Your Laptop Power Bank Legit?
When you buy a laptop power bank, you're hoping for reliable charging. Unfortunately, the market is filled with copyright and low-quality options. So how do you figure out if your power bank is the real deal?
Here are some things to watch out for:
- Ridiculously cheap prices: If a deal seems too good to be true, it probably is.
- Weak build quality: Inspect the power bank for gaps.
- Vague branding and logos: Legitimate brands proudly display their name and logo.
- Inconsistent information: Pay attention to the model number, specifications, and features listed on the power bank and its packaging. Any discrepancies could indicate a copyright product.
Before you make a purchase, do your homework. Check online reviews, compare prices from reputable sellers, and look for proof of authenticity to ensure you're getting a legitimate power bank.
